Preparation of polymer-supported benzyllithium reagents.

Bioorganic & medicinal chemistry letters (2002-06-28)
Shinichi Itsuno, Satoshi Tanaka, Akira Hirao
RESUMEN

Cross-linked polystyrenes (2, 8, and 11) possessing pendant double bonds conjugated with benzene ring were prepared by both polymerization method and chemical modification of pre-formed polymers. These double bonds were readily lithiated with n-butyllithium to give the benzyllithium species on the polymer. The polymer supported benzylic anions (3 and 12) are a versatile polymeric organometallic reagent that reacted with various kinds of electrophiles.
